    About the Opportunity

    The Kostas Research Institute (KRI) at Northeastern University (NU) – a rapidly growing institute that conducts cutting-edge applied R&D – is seeking a highly motivated and enthusiastic Senior Research & Development (R&D) Engineer with expertise in Software Engineering.

    The Senior R&D Engineer is expected to work as part of a multi-disciplinary team and contribute to the successful execution of R&D projects.

    Responsibilities include providing subject matter expertise and technical contributions as a software engineer for a wide range of projects requiring computing systems design and realization, including machine learning (ML) and artificial intelligence (AI) applications, autonomy, cognitive and distributed sensing and communication, advanced manufacturing, and decision support systems, among others.

    The Senior R&D Engineer will work collaboratively with multi-disciplinary teams across the KRI consortium, consisting of academic and industry partners, to create solutions and prototypes for projects in these application areas.

    Successful candidates will be responsible team leaders, passionate about

    cutting-edge/emerging


    computer hardware and software technologies, possess a deep understanding of software architectures and experience in turning such technologies into practical, state-of-the-art systems.

    A close working relationship with and support of KRI Senior R&D Engineers/Scientists for government and industry contracts will be required.

    The Kostas Research Institute was founded with a focus on homeland security research and development.

    Today, KRI strives to advance resilience in the face of 21st-century risks across a wide range of technologies, emphasizing a collaborative approach that leverages our R1 university intellectual capital and technologies to develop application-specific solutions to customer needs.

    KRI focuses on satisfying customer-driven needs by co-locating a diverse, highly skilled R&D team that can address all aspects of a particular problem across the full range of technology-readiness levels.

    KRI headquarters, located at the NU Innovation Campus in Burlington, MA (ICBM), is home to one-of-a-kind research and test facilities for conducting activities related to cognitive and distributed RF signal processing and machine learning, unmanned and autonomous system technologies, as well as quantum materials and sensing.

    This position is with KRI at Northeastern University, LLC, a wholly-owned subsidiary of NU. The primary office for this position is located at NU's ICBM.

    Founded in 1898, Northeastern is a global research university and the recognized leader in experiential lifelong learning.

    Our approach of integrating real-world experience with education, research, and innovation empowers our students, faculty, alumni, and partners to create worldwide impact.

    Our global university system provides our community and academic, government, and industry partners with unique opportunities to think locally and act globally.

    The system—which includes 14 campuses across the U.S., U.K., and Canada, 300,000-plus alumni, and 3,000 partners worldwide—serves as a platform for scaling ideas, talent, and

    solutions.
    The university's residential campuses for undergraduate and graduate degrees are located in Boston, London, and Oakland, California.

    Our research and graduate campuses are in the Massachusetts communities of Burlington and Nahant; Arlington, Virginia; Charlotte, North Carolina; Miami; Portland, Maine; Seattle; Silicon Valley, California; Toronto; and Vancouver.

    Northeastern's personalized, experiential undergraduate and graduate programs lead to degrees through the doctorate in 10 colleges and schools across our campuses.

    Learning emphasizes the intersection of data, technology, and human literacies, uniquely preparing graduates for careers of the future and lives of fulfillment and

    accomplishment.
    Our research enterprise, with an R1 Carnegie classification, is solutions oriented and spans the world.

    Our faculty scholars and students work in teams that cross not just disciplines, but also sectors—aligned around solving today's highly interconnected global challenges and focused on transformative impact for humankind.
